2. Window Repair

The windows in your home play a vital role in indoor comfort and energy efficiency. When they work well, we don't think about them for a second however, if one is damaged or doesn't shut properly, it is an immediate issue.

Our experts can fix any problem, whether it's a small chip or a full-blown issue with double glazing. This will help prevent further damage to the windows. In most cases double glazing that is blown can be repaired without having to replace the entire window unit. It is usually a matter of removal of the damaged pane of glass, then resetting it and then re-caulking the seals around the frame.

If your windows are old they could have a thin layer of putty (called bedding) on the frame that can be pushed off to reveal a hard, fragile piece of glass. The bedding is designed to create an improved seal and allow the glass to sit securely against the frame once the points are placed. A little heat using the use of a heat gun (never use a torch as too much heat can cause the wood to split) around the perimeter can soften this putty and make it easier to remove the glass. It's also a good idea to wear eye protection and work in a ventilated area.

4. Frame Replacement

Full frame replacement involves removing all of the existing window frame to the studs, and installing an entirely new frame, sash, and glass. This is generally more expensive than replacement for inserts but allows homeowners to change the dimensions and shape of their windows, which allows for more natural sunlight and airflow in their home. This option allows the removal of old siding and brickwork around the window opening.

5. Glass Replacement

If your door or window glass is chipped, cracked or broken, you may be in need of a glazing specialist. It is crucial to take the appropriate steps to replace or repair your glass. This will improve the efficiency of your home and safety.

It is important to ensure that the glass you're installing is the right size for your window or door frame before you start. Simply determine the width and height of your glass pane using tape or paper. Then, go to a home improvement store or glass store to have your pane cut to size.

After your glass has been cut, you'll have to remove the old frame glass. This could cause serious injuries in the event that you handle the broken glass improperly. When removing your glass, ensure you wear thick gloves and long clothing because there could be tiny, almost invisible splinters which could cause injuries. It is also important to remove any wood molding or metal glazing points that hold the glass in place. If they're stuck, use a heat gun to melt the material before trying to break it off.

The replacement of a single pane glass is cheaper than changing out an entire door or window which is why this is a good option if you are only concerned with the appearance of a single piece of glass. If you're experiencing other issues regarding your door or window such as locks or balance, or even the frame itself, replacing the entire window could be the best alternative. This will provide you with an all-encompassing solution, and let you customize the windows in your home to fit your lifestyle.
